Trader Joe's Watermelon Freeze Dried Candies


Next up in our prestigious SUMMER IN NOVEMBER series: watermelon candy. What's more summery than sugary candy? Sugary watermelon candy, that's what. Even Hailey Bieber thinks so. Kinda rando, sure. But hey, when have we not been random here?

This candy is amazing. I guess "amaze-balls" is pretty appropriate here. I mean, the candy is mostly spherical. Texture-wise, it's like astronaut ice cream sorta. I mean, all freeze-dried stuff is like that to some degree. This stuff is crispity, crunchity, and sweet as all get-out. It's also tart. Like, VERY tart. It's some of the best sour watermelon candy I've ever had.


It might be some of the best candy I've had, period. The flavor is so intense, it's difficult to eat more than two or three at a time. There's not a lot of sustenance there. It's mostly just sugar with natural flavors and natural colors.

In fact the first two ingredients are "sugar" and "corn syrup," but NOT high fructose corn syrup, thank goodness. If you're looking for a legit source of protein or a tide-me-over till dinner type snack, look elsewhere. If you want one of the best and most unique sweet and sour candies you've ever had, then this product is a MUST TRY.


There are a bunch of different colors in the bag, but there's only one flavor. That's our biggest complaint. We want more flavors of this stuff. Apple, grape, cherry, lemon...we'd try 'em all.

It's a pretty good buy at four bucks for the resealable bag. The candy is so light and airy, the net weight is only 1.5 oz. But trust me, that's 1.5 oz that's absolutely bursting with flavor. Sonia and I both love this stuff and would absolutely buy it again. Nine and a half stars from the beautiful wifey for Trader Joe's Watermelon Freeze Dried Candies. I'll throw out nine out of ten.



Bottom line: 9.25 out of 10.
